Webet al., 2011). Cyberbullying affects all races and genders. Surveys have shown that there are some gender differences between the prevalence of cyberbullying, but both genders are still at risk (Lenhart et al., 2011; Meier, n.d.). Female adolescents have a 22.1% greater chance than males to be a victim of cyberbullying (Meier, n.d.).
